Flights from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Copenhagen are found to be more expensive on Tuesday. This shouldn't discourage you from searching as you can still find great deals by being flexible with your options. Use our search form to find deals on tickets to Copenhagen.
To save on the cost of your flight from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Copenhagen, book at least 60 days before your planned departure. Booking around this time can save you about 69% on the cost of this flight compared to booking a flight leaving this week. We have found prices from $158 if you need a flight within two weeks. For flights within the next 72 hours, you can find tickets from as low as $196.
Our data shows that September tends to be the cheapest month to fly to Copenhagen from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port. Users have commonly found prices around $147 for the month, but tickets can be as low as $40. Due to multiple factors, prepare for potentially higher prices in July.
A simple way to save on the total cost of your ticket is to fly from Paris Charles de Gaulle Airport to Copenhagen in the evening. If you’re flexible enough to do this you can expect to save up to 33% on your trip compared to booking a flight at noon.

Flight was delayed 2 hours due to technical issues they were having at Zurich airport according to the swiss agent when I called. This caused my connection flight to be unviable. The swiss agent was helpful in finding me a partner airline to fulfill my need to get to final destination in eastern Europe. However, the only flight the agent was originally able to find me was a connecting flight through Frankfurt with a 7 hour layover and not only that but they didnt have space on the flight without upgrading me to a higher cabin class at my expense of 384 euro. I asked if this could be waived since the technical issues were not my fault from the beginning and the agent stated they arent. I ended up paying the extra 384 euro for the agent to call me back an hour later stating he found another flight through Munich with only an hour and a half layover which was great, but when I asked for the 384 euros to be refunded he stated that was included in the price difference for this flight and there was nothing he could do about that. I feel like I got scammed out of that 384 euros as that was a cabin upgrade for a flight I never ended up taking that was supposed to be my replacement for an error they were having on their end. I am grateful for the agent finding me replacement flights that worked in my favor time wise but not in being swindled out of extra charges. I also paid 85 USD to "pick my seats" (which honestly feels like a cash grab on behalf of airlines these days anyways) on my original swiss flight that I did not receive back either since I could not pick my seats on the replacement flights as well. Way to use flight delays for swindling your customers Swiss. Kayak was great as usual but I did not have any communications with Kayak directly for this ordeal it was all through Swiss airlines.
